Incentivized self-vaccination for global measles eradication

Summary
Measles vaccination coverage can be improved through innovative strategies. Self-administered inhaled vaccines, digital micro-payments, social network engagement, and regional competition can boost vaccination rates and help eradicate measles globally.
Area of Science:
- Public Health
- Vaccinology
- Digital Health
Background:
- Measles causes over 100,000 child deaths annually due to inadequate vaccination coverage.
- Global measles eradication is achievable with existing vaccines but requires enhanced strategies.
Purpose of the Study:
- To propose novel strategies for increasing measles vaccination coverage.
- To explore innovative approaches for achieving global measles eradication.
Main Methods:
- Developing self-administered inhaled dry powder measles vaccines.
- Implementing micro-payments via digital currency to incentivize vaccination.
- Utilizing social network dynamics to promote self-vaccination.
- Fostering regional competition based on measles antibody prevalence in saliva samples.
Main Results:
- Proposed strategies aim to overcome barriers to vaccination and increase uptake.
- Novel methods focus on accessibility, incentives, and community engagement.
- Successful implementation could significantly improve global measles control.
Conclusions:
- Innovative approaches, including self-vaccination and digital incentives, are crucial for enhancing measles vaccine coverage.
- Leveraging social networks and community competition can further drive vaccination rates.
- Achieving global measles eradication requires a multifaceted and determined approach, building on past successes like smallpox eradication.

Cancer treatment vaccines are a rapidly evolving field that offers a promising approach to immunotherapy. Unlike traditional vaccines that prevent diseases, cancer treatment vaccines are designed to treat existing cancers by stimulating the immune system to recognize and attack cancer cells.
Cancer vaccines come in two categories: preventive (prophylactic) and treatment (active). Preventive vaccines, such as the Human Papillomavirus (HPV) vaccine, protect against viruses that cause certain...

Essential infection prevention measures are based on the knowledge of the infection chain, the modes of transmission in healthcare settings, and the use of the best practices in all healthcare settings. Compulsory public reporting of healthcare-associated infection rates is needed to allow individuals and the community to make informed choices regarding selecting a healthcare facility.
